#Norway has long ranked among the world’s most restrictive #GMO countries. Actually, @FAO used Norway as the 100% GMO restrictive benchmark back in 2014 (see figure below, Norway marked red). The FAO study showed how restrictive GMO regulations have a deterrent impact on #trade.

Norway takes a major step towards a science-based #GMO policy in draft to allow 100 GMOs as #feed in #aquaculture. Since 1990 salmon has become a vegetarian. The salmon-farmers save 2 billion NOK a year in aquaculture by using more sustainable feed and no risk to health or envi.

The 100 GMOs will not be allowed in agriculture. Extra cost in agri from using GMO-free soy is 280 million NOK a year, less than 1% of the 35-40 billions NOK support to agriculture picked up by the Norwegian taxpayer/consumer, and not the farmers. Link: hoering.mattilsynet.no/Hoeri…

A global status of how all 190 UN members regulate #NGT plants and #GMO is just out. Most countries, 114, lack #NGT legislation vs. 20 for #GMO. 24 countries allow #NGTs for all uses and soon 30 more when 27 EU countries and 3  #EEA countries enact the new NGT law.

There is no harmonization of “deregulated” #NGTs. Examples include “20 mutations” (EU), “novel trait” (Canada), “novel combinations of DNA” (Nigeria) and “foreign DNA” (Japan). Multilateral rules #WTOsps promotes harmonization by standards such as #CODEX nature.com/articles/s44383-0…

The fragmented global regulatory landscape hamper innovation and trade. Biggest problem for #SMEs and #developing countries. On the other hand, risk-based #NGT regulations spread across the globe and improve sustainability and food security, since up to 40% of crops are lost #FAO
